State president's office headquarters inaugurated

General secretary To Lam and state president Luong Cuong inaugurated the new headquarters of the state president's office on the morning of 2/2.

Former president Nguyen Minh Triet, Permanent Member of the Party Central Committee Secretariat Tran Cam Tu, and leaders from central ministries, sectors, and Hanoi attended the inauguration ceremony for the renovation, repair, upgrade, and new construction project of the State President's Office headquarters (2 Le Thach - Bac Bo Phu) this morning.

Speaking at the ceremony, State President Luong Cuong emphasized the event's significance. It not only marks the completion and commissioning of an important facility but also highlights the strong connection to the historical tradition of the Vietnamese revolution.

General Secretary To Lam and State President Luong Cuong cut the ribbon for the renovation, repair, upgrade, and new construction project of the State President's Office Headquarters on the morning of 2/2. Photo: TTXVN

The state president highlighted that Bac Bo Phu and its surrounding complex of buildings represent a sacred historical space for the nation. This was where President Ho Chi Minh and the Provisional Government worked during the early days of the State of Democratic Republic of Vietnam. This site has become a symbol of revolutionary government, an independent, self-reliant, legitimate state, embodying the aspiration for freedom, peace, and the indomitable will of the Vietnamese people.

The state president expressed gratitude to Party and State leaders, led by General Secretary To Lam, and acknowledged the support from central ministries, sectors, and Hanoi. He commended the Central Party Office, the Office of the State President, and the contractors, staff, engineers, workers, and laborers for their dedication and commitment during the project's execution. The Office of the State President, as the recipient of the handover, is tasked with managing, operating, and utilizing the facility effectively.

General Secretary To Lam and State President Luong Cuong attended the handover ceremony for the renovation, repair, upgrade, and new construction project of the State President's Office Headquarters on the morning of 2/2. Photo: TTXVN

Vo Thanh Hung, Deputy Chief of the Central Party Office, stated that the investor and contractors overcame many obstacles. They ensured the project harmonized the preservation of historical architectural relics with modernization, security, safety, and a dignified, modern working space befitting the State President's Office's role. The project was completed on schedule after 12 months of implementation.
